Understanding Your Team’s Unique Needs

Before you jump into selecting tools, take a moment to reflect. What does your team truly need? Each group operates differently based on its size, roles, and workflows. Conduct a quick survey or hold a brainstorming session to pinpoint specific requirements. Remember, a one-size-fits-all approach doesn’t cut it. What works wonders for one team might leave another scratching their heads in confusion.

Selecting the Right Collaboration Tools

Now, let’s get to the fun part—tools! Some popular options include Slack for messaging, Trello for task management, and Zoom for video calls. When choosing the best collaboration tools, consider usability, integration with existing software, and scalability. Trust me, nothing’s worse than investing time training your team on an app only to discover it doesn’t support your growth plans.

Speaking from experience, when my team switched to Trello, it was like flipping a switch in a dark room. Suddenly, we could visualize our projects, assign tasks easily, and track progress all in one place. It brought clarity and accountability we didn’t know we were missing.

Effective Communication Strategies for Remote Teams

Let’s talk communication—arguably the most crucial element of remote work. Clear communication helps avoid misunderstandings and frustrations. Regular check-ins and feedback loops shouldn’t feel like a chore; think of them as open dialogues where ideas can flourish. Set a friendly reminder on your calendar, maybe even call it your “Team Positivity Hour.”

On the flip side, watch out for common communication pitfalls. Overloading team chats with too many messages can lead to chaos. Instead, opt for concise updates and establish channels for specific discussions. This way, you’ll keep your team informed without overwhelming them.

Establishing Team Norms and Protocols

Team norms are like the glue that holds your remote collaboration together. Creating a framework for response times and meeting etiquette sets clear expectations. How quickly should someone respond to messages? What’s the protocol for a last-minute meeting? These guidelines can foster trust among team members, reassuring everyone that they’re on the same page.

And let’s not forget the power of documented processes. Having clear, accessible documents outlining your team's workflow can drastically enhance productivity and smooth the onboarding process for new members.

Boosting Team Engagement and Morale

Keeping remote workers engaged can feel like a challenge at times. But it’s crucial! Techniques like virtual coffee breaks or team-building activities can work wonders. Trust me, a simple "let’s grab a coffee over Zoom" can lead to valuable moments of connection that often get lost in the daily grind.

Speaking from experience, one of my favorite team bonding moments was when we organized a virtual scavenger hunt. It turned out to be an absolute blast! Everyone got a chance to showcase their quirky home items, and it brought smiles that lingered long after the event.

Measuring Success and Adapting as Needed

To ensure your collaboration strategies are effective, it’s vital to measure success regularly. Key metrics, like project completion rates and team satisfaction, can help you gauge how well your tools and processes are working. Remember, agility is key in the remote world. Be prepared to pivot and adapt as your team evolves.

Over time, we’ve learned that flexibility allows us to embrace new tools and processes that better serve our changing needs. Continuous improvement keeps the momentum going, transforming what might feel stagnant into something dynamic.
